Warning Signs You Need Ceiling Water Damage Repair

Catching water damage early is crucial to preventing costly repairs and ensuring a safe home environment. Here are some war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can be a sign of water damage or mold growth. If you notice a musty smell in your home, don’t ignore it, call our team to investigate.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a leak or water damage. Don’t delay, contact our team to assess the damage and make necessary repairs.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. Our team can help you identify the source of the problem and make necessary repairs.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or uneven moisture levels. Don’t delay, contact our team to assess the damage and make necessary repairs.

Ceiling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small, contained leak Yes No DIY fixes are usually enough for small leaks.
Large or widespread water damage No Yes Professional help is necessary to prevent further damage and ensure a safe home environment.
Hidden moisture or mold growth No Yes Hidden moisture or mold growth need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and remediate.
Structural damage or collapse No Yes Structural damage or collapse needs immediate attention from a professional to ensure safety and prevent further damage.

Ceiling Water Damage Repair Cost in Unionville, TN

The cost of ceiling water damage repair can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Unionville, TN. Here’s a rough estimate of what you might expect to pay: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, complexity of the job
Structural repairs $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, materials needed
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Restoration and reconstruction $1,500 – $10,000 Size of affected area, complexity of the job
Insurance claim help $0 – $1,000 Complexity of the claim, level of insurance coverage

Keep in mind that these estimates are rough and may vary depending on your specific situation. We’ll provide a detailed estimate and stick to it, so you know exactly what to expect. Common Questions About Ceiling Water Damage Repair

Q: How long does it take to fix ceiling water damage?

A: The length of time it takes to fix ceiling water damage dep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the complexity of the job. In general, our team can complete the repair process within 3-5 days. But, in some cases, it may take longer.

Q: Do I need to replace my entire ceiling?

A: Not always. In many cases, our team can repair and restore your ceiling without replacing it entirely. But, if the damage is extensive or the ceiling is beyond repair, we may recommend replacement. Our team will assess the damage and provide a recommendation for the best course of action.

Q: Can I fix ceiling water damage myself?

A: While it’s possible to fix small leaks or water stains on your own, larger or more complex issues need professional expertise and equipment to ensure a safe and effective repair.
